Multi-platinum R&B superstar Alicia Keys is coming to Connecticut this weekend.
The songstress best known for her hits "Fallin", "No One" and "If I Ain't Got You" will perform at MGM Grand at Foxwoods on March 13 and 14.
The New York City-born singer apparently has a thing for Connecticut. Last year, she even joined comedian Stephen Colbert on his show to sing a duet parody of Jay Z's hit "Empire State of Mind."
The Keys-Colbert version, called "Nutmeg State of Mind," had a rather suburban take on the hip-hop hit.
